FIAT 500L (2013-18) 5DR HATCHBACK 1.4 T-JET 120 EU6 TREKKING 6SPD

The FIAT 500L (2013-18) 5DR HATCHBACK 1.4 T-JET 120 EU6 TREKKING 6SPD is a versatile and practical small MPV that appeals to a wide range of drivers in the UK. Known for its distinctive design and spacious interior, this model offers a comfortable ride and flexible seating, making it an excellent choice for families, commuters, or first-time car buyers seeking a stylish but functional vehicle. Its hatchback layout provides easy access to the rear seats and boot space, perfect for daily errands, school runs, or weekend adventures. What makes the FIAT 500L Trekking stand out is its lively 1.4 T-JET engine, which delivers a good balance of performance and efficiency, and its EU6 compliance, ensuring lower emissions. Its reputation for reliability and affordability is reflected in the average private sale value of around £4,360, with typical mileage of about 55,376 miles—indicating it’s a well-used but well-maintained car. Compared to rivals in its class, the FIAT 500L offers a unique combination of quirky Italian design, practicality, and a manageable size, making it a popular choice for those who want a distinctive and reliable vehicle for everyday use. Whether you’re after a city car with extra space or a dependable all-rounder, the FIAT 500L (2013-18) 5DR hatchback is worth considering.
